It has emerged that a major property consortium in advanced talks with Pfizer about purchasing its research and development plant in Sandwich.

The developers London and Metropolitan would purchase the facility so it can be marketed to new potential buyers around the world.

The company has been involved in similar projects such the redevelopment of Spitalfields Market in London and a major business park in Oxfordshire.

Pfizer announced last February that it would be pulling out of Sandwich which at the time employed around 2,400 people.

The company has retained around 650 employees who still work there and renamed it a ‘discovery park’.

The Government has designated the site an enterprise zone giving potential companies who want to move there incentives such as tax breaks.
